Abstract

Research with forage palm in semi-arid regions are driven by the importance of its production of juicy fruits and stems (cladodes), which guarantee a source of water and nutrients in quantity and quality for people and animals in these places.  Recently, the search for natural substances, including secondary plant metabolites (MSPs), showed an expressive amount of these substances in the forage palm, with effects on food and health. This review was based on the results of scientific research conducted by specialists in the field with the aim of investigating the presence of MSPs and their benefits on the health and nutrition of people and ruminant animals.  A positive effect of MSPs was observed, as antioxidants, acting in the prevention of diseases, minimizing chronic diseases in humans and improving animal production, by providing increased nutrient intake, improved rumen fermentation, decreased oxidative stress and methane excretion. Therefore, the usual use of forage palm in the feeding of ruminants in the Brazilian Semiarid region and its richness in MSPs require research to ensure their action when present in the diet of ruminants.  Thus, the forage palm deserves attention for its multiple benefits in relation to health and food, in addition to adding value to products of animal and vegetable origin, contributing to the sustainability of arid regions.
